Web7 uur geleden · You can use the LEFT function to do so. Here's how: =LEFT (A2, FIND ("@", A2) - 1) The FIND function will find the position of the first space character in the text string. -1 will subtract the @ symbol and extract only the characters before it. Web12 apr. 2024 · Sorry for the inconvenience caused. To delete empty rows in Excel, follow these steps: - Select the rows that you want to check for empty cells. You can do this by clicking on the row numbers on the left-hand side of the Excel sheet. - Right-click on the selected rows and choose "Delete" from the dropdown menu.
